1. A needle-threading device for a sewing machine, the needle-threading device comprising:
a needle-threading shaft that is parallel to a vertically-moving needle bar and that is vertically movable and rotatable;
a control lever that lowers and rotates the needle-threading shaft;
a needle-threading end section provided at a lower end of the needle-threading shaft and having a needle-threading hook; and
a needle-threading stopper provided at the needle bar and defining a lowered stoppage position of the needle-threading shaft,
wherein the needle-threading end section lowered by operating the control lever rotates at the lowered stoppage position and causes the needle-threading hook to be inserted through a needle hole of one needle of a plurality of needles provided at the needle bar,
wherein the needle-threading end section includes a sliding body that vertically moves relative to the needle-threading shaft, a positioning body slidable relative to the sliding body, and an interlocking mechanism that vertically moves the sliding body relative to the needle-threading shaft in accordance with sliding of the positioning body, and
wherein the interlocking mechanism includes a reference pin provided at the needle-threading shaft and a slot cam that is provided in the positioning body and with which the reference pin is in slidably contact, the slot cam having at least three stepped cam surfaces corresponding to at least three different heights of needle holes respectively in the plurality of needles.
